GoogleMapsAddressvalidationV1Geocode.fromJson constructor

GoogleMapsAddressvalidationV1Geocode.fromJson(
  1. Map json_
)

Implementation

GoogleMapsAddressvalidationV1Geocode.fromJson(core.Map json_)
  : this(
      bounds:
          json_.containsKey('bounds')
              ? GoogleGeoTypeViewport.fromJson(
                json_['bounds'] as core.Map<core.String, core.dynamic>,
              )
              : null,
      featureSizeMeters:
          (json_['featureSizeMeters'] as core.num?)?.toDouble(),
      location:
          json_.containsKey('location')
              ? GoogleTypeLatLng.fromJson(
                json_['location'] as core.Map<core.String, core.dynamic>,
              )
              : null,
      placeId: json_['placeId'] as core.String?,
      placeTypes:
          (json_['placeTypes'] as core.List?)
              ?.map((value) => value as core.String)
              .toList(),
      plusCode:
          json_.containsKey('plusCode')
              ? GoogleMapsAddressvalidationV1PlusCode.fromJson(
                json_['plusCode'] as core.Map<core.String, core.dynamic>,
              )
              : null,
    );